A file that is getting people talking within Lille OSC. What will Jonathan David’s future hold? At the end of his contract in June 2025 with the Mastiffs, the Canadian striker has still not extended his contract.

Author of an attractive start to the season, the Lille number 9 has established himself as LOSC’s real offensive weapon alongside Edon Zhegrova. However, the 24-year-old appears to be living his last moments at the club.

Indeed, according to information from journalist Matteo Moretto, the Canadian international should not extend his contract with the French club. The 2021 French champion should leave the Mastiff squad free at the end of the season. A bad operation for Lille who would miss out on a nice sum for one of their best player.

European clubs on the shelves

Jonathan David should leave LOSC at the end of the season and be free from any contract, unless the situation changes. The striker is closely followed by certain European clubs. Still according to Matteo Moretto, clubs like FC Barcelona, ​​Juventus and Inter Milan would be interested in his profile.

The Catalan club would be ready to take action to enlist the player. To be continued…
